Bilal UI
Bilal UIalpha
Components

Checkbox

A control that allows the user to toggle between checked and unchecked.

Last updated: March 7, 2026

Basic Checkbox

Default, checked, and disabled states at a glance.

Signal Checkbox

Uses red, green, and amber tones for quick status communication.

Progress Checkbox

An animated progress ring that fills from 0% to 100% when checked.

Tri-State Intent Checkbox

Cycles through not applied, partially applied, and confirmed states.

Nested permission selector

Status: Partially applied (2/4 selected)

Tokenized Checkbox

Transforms into a selected token chip when checked.

Risk-Aware Checkbox

Color intent changes by risk level, with explicit acknowledgment messaging.

Weighted Checkbox

Each selected item contributes a weighted score to a live total.

Feature Priority Score

0 / 10

Live score updates as you toggle priorities.

Time-Locked Checkbox

Allows undo for a short window, then locks confirmation.